Dinosaur Shrimp
-
Strange Three-Eyed 'Dinosaur Shrimps' are Showing Up in Arizona Amidst Monsoon
According to officials at Wupatki National Monument, hundreds of strange, prehistoric-looking animals hatched from small eggs and began swimming around a makeshift lake on the desert terrain during a severe summer rainstorm in northern Arizona.
Latest Research Articles